Average Total Cost WebWhen you add fixed and variable costs together, you get total cost. Total cost (TC): the total cost of producing a given amount of output. TC = FC + VC Note: the total cost curve has the same shape as the variable cost curve because total costs rise as output increases. WebJul 17, 2024 · The formula can be written as: Total Fixed Cost = F1 + F2 + F3 + …. Using Variable Costs. In some cases, businesses only list their total costs and variable costs per unit. You can use this information to determine your fixed costs with the formula: Fixed Cost = Total Cost – (Variable Cost Per Unit * Units Produced).
